
Eric Levine brings insight and wisdom as a speaker and moderator from his more than 25 years of practicing law, running and selling businesses, and advising leaders in need of counsel. His ability to understand key opportunities, provide substantive guidance, and introduce field-related experts, has provided him with the foundation to coach, connect, and make the right introductions at the ownership and C-Suite levels, including the establishment of B2B relationships in the real estate, media, and other industries.
As an attorney at the nation’s preeminent Labor and Employment firm, Paul Hastings, Eric represented numerous Fortune 5-100 companies, and has been published in preeminent scholarly treatises and journals. In addition to Eric’s litigation and counseling successes, Eric was asked to serve in-house at the General Electric Company’s corporate headquarters, providing advice to numerous business units.
Eric subsequently served as president and board member of Cooperative Purchasers, a Los Angeles based national food ingredients distribution business. During his tenure, Eric was responsible for quadrupling EBITDA, overseeing strategy, operations, finance, and HR, and establishing significant relationships with best-in-class third-party manufacturers. Eric successfully led the acquisition and transition of the company to a Goldman Sachs-backed international conglomerate, remaining on board to cement expected synergies.
Eric is an active member of the international Young Presidents’ Organization, presides over his family’s philanthropic foundation, served on UCLA’s inaugural NICU advisory board, and recently has added Broadway to his family’s investment portfolio.
Levine is an alumnus of Brown University, and adores his wife and their two beautiful children, a drummer and a guitar player.
